The Basics: Understanding Concrete and Slabs
Before we delve into the costs, it’s essential to clarify what we mean by “concrete” and “slab.”
- Concrete: This is a versatile building material made from a mixture of cement, water, sand, and aggregates. It can be poured into various shapes and is used for a wide range of applications.
- Concrete Slab: A concrete slab refers specifically to a flat, horizontal surface made of concrete. Slabs are commonly used as foundations for buildings or as the surface for patios and driveways.

Frequently Asked Questions
1. Is a concrete slab more cost-effective than traditional concrete?
Yes, concrete slabs generally have lower material and labor costs compared to pouring traditional concrete, especially for standard applications.
2. How long does a concrete slab last?
With proper maintenance, a concrete slab can last for decades, often exceeding 30 years.
3. Can I install a concrete slab myself?
While it’s possible to install a concrete slab yourself, hiring professionals is recommended for larger projects to ensure proper installation and avoid costly mistakes.
4. What maintenance does a concrete slab require?
Concrete slabs typically require sealing every few years to prevent cracking and maintain their durability.
5. Are there eco-friendly options for concrete and slabs?
Yes, there are sustainable concrete mixes available that use recycled materials, which can be a more environmentally friendly option.
